Katy Perry took to her Instagram to share a congratulatory post towards her ex, Josh Groban.
On Monday, May 11, Katy Perry turned to her little corner of the internet and fully decided to choose chaos. She posted an Instagram reel that showed a background image of singer Josh Groban’s engagement announcement to stage actress Natalie McQueen. All of a sudden, Katy appears on the screen looking fairly barefaced and in a white robe. With a seriously sad look on her face, she proceeds to pour herself a fizzy drink of something and performs a half-hearted “cheers” towards the camera.
As the reel continues, Katy drinks her fizzy drink and proceeds to spill the drink down the front of her while she fake cries. All of this is happening with Katy’s hit song, “The One That Got Away” playing in the background.
Funnily enough, this song is allegedly about Josh, who she briefly dated in 2009, per TMZ.
